    Cineverse Enhances Advanced AI Film & Television Search Product cineSearch with Fabric Data's Origin Platform

    9/12/25 6:00:00 AM ET
    $CNVS
    Consumer Electronics/Video Chains
    Consumer Discretionary
    Get the next $CNVS alert in real time by email

    Fabric Data's Metadata to Enhance Content Discovery Across International Markets

    LOS ANGELES, Sept. 12,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Cineverse (NASDAQ:CNVS), a next-generation entertainment studio, today announced that it will be integrating Fabric Data's Origin platform into its AI-powered cinematic search engine cineSearch. This will expand the support of cineSearch to cover international territories and content available on hundreds of additional streaming services.

    Courtesy of Cineverse (PRNewsfoto/Cineverse Corp.)

    By licensing Fabric's metadata API, Cineverse will enhance the advanced AI-powered capabilities of the industry's most powerful discovery solution—offering not just highly personalized recommendations for consumers, but also expanding strategic intelligence for platforms and studios on a global level.

    cineSearch debuted in 2024 with Ava, its conversational virtual advisor. cineSearch delivers context-rich recommendations across mood, theme, plot, score, micro-genre, and even situational signals like weather or location. With the integration of Fabric Data's Origin, it now gains:

    • Global title availability to surface content audiences can stream
    • Performance and engagement metrics to inform smarter content monetization
    • Rich metadata on additional franchises, filmographies, collections, and themes
    • Multimedia assets and trending insights to power discovery and retention
    • Integration of titles from more than 500 streaming services across all English-speaking territories (U.S., Canada, UK, South Africa, Australia and New Zealand), increasing catalog support which previously included 63 U.S.-based services

    Together, these capabilities make cineSearch a business-intelligent discovery engine that aligns consumer delight with measurable ROI for content platforms, OEMs, and studios.

    About cineSearch

    The Cineverse Technology Group is redefining entertainment discovery with cineSearch, an AI-powered search tool that delivers conversational and context-rich recommendations. Available via Google Cloud Marketplace and through direct licensing, cineSearch provides platforms, OEMs, and content providers with a scalable, AI-driven solution for discovery, engagement, and monetization.

    About Cineverse

    Cineverse (NASDAQ:CNVS) is a next-generation entertainment studio that empowers creators and entertains fans with a wide breadth of content through the power of technology. It has developed a new blueprint for delivering entertainment experiences to passionate audiences and results for its partners with unprecedented efficiency, and distributes more than 71,000 premium films, series, and podcasts. Cineverse connects fans with bold, authentic, independent stories. Properties include the highest-grossing unrated film in U.S. history; dozens of streaming fandom channels; a premier podcast network; top horror destination Bloody Disgusting; and more. Powering visionary storytelling with cutting-edge innovation, Cineverse's proprietary streaming tools and AI technology drive revenue and reach to redefine the next era of entertainment. For more information, visit home.cineverse.com. 

    About Fabric Data & Origin

    Fabric Data delivers metadata, intelligence, and workflow solutions for media and entertainment. Its flagship product, Origin, provides comprehensive streaming availability, performance insights, trailers, trending analytics, and imagery—designed to drive discovery, engagement, and content intelligence.
